US Reporting Largest Measles Outbreak Since 2001

The largest measles outbreak since 2001 is currently happening in ten states across the US. More than 70 people ranging from infants to the elderly are affected - most of them were never vaccinated for measles. CDC officials are currently stressing the importance of proper vaccination in children. Measles is a highly contagious disease caused by a virus. It can lead to inner ear infections, bronchitis, pneumonia, and even brain inflammation. Full story.
